Abstract
In this paper, the quaternionic Dirac equation is solved for quaternionic potentials, iV0+jW0. The study shows two different solutions. The first solution contains particles and anti-particles and leads to the diffusion, tunneling and Klein energy zones. The complex limit is recovered from this solution. The second solution, which does not have a complex counterpart, can be seen as a V0-antiparticle or |W0|-particle.
